Is water remediation covered by insurance in Georgia?

Generally, Georgia homeowner's insurance covers water remediation if the source is sudden and accidental, such as a burst pipe or severe storm damage. Damage resulting from poor maintenance, slow leaks, or flooding (without separate flood insurance) may not be covered. Always consult your specific policy for details.

What is the difference between remediation and restoration of water damage?

Water damage remediation is the crucial first step focused on removing water, drying affected materials, and preventing mold growth. Restoration is the subsequent phase where damaged property is repaired and rebuilt to restore it to its original condition. Remediation stops the immediate threat, while restoration brings things back to normal.

Will insurance pay for water damage in Georgia?

Yes, Georgia insurance policies typically cover water damage caused by sudden and accidental events, like plumbing failures or storm-related roof leaks. Coverage for damage from gradual leaks, neglect, or external flooding usually requires specific endorsements or separate policies. It's essential to review your policy.

What is water service restoration?

Water service restoration involves repairing and reinstating the main water supply lines to your property after they have been damaged. This is different from internal water damage and addresses issues with the pipes that bring water into your home or building. The goal is to ensure a safe and continuous water supply.
